Не помогло, та же самая ERROR [KafkaServer id=1] Fatal error during KafkaServer startup. Prepare to shutdown (kafka.server.KafkaServer) java.lang.IllegalStateException: Kafka HTTP server failed to start up. at kafka.server.KafkaServer.startup(KafkaServer.scala:603) at kafka.server.KafkaServerStartable.startup(KafkaServerStartable.scala:44) at kafka.Kafka$.main(Kafka.scala:82) at kafka.Kafka.main(Kafka.scala) опять
Не помогло, та же самая ERROR [KafkaServer id=1] Fatal error during KafkaServer startup. Prepare to shutdown (kafka.server.KafkaServer) java.lang.IllegalStateException: Kafka HTTP server failed to start up. at kafka.server.KafkaServer.startup(KafkaServer.scala:603) at kafka.server.KafkaServerStartable.startup(KafkaServerStartable.scala:44) at kafka.Kafka$.main(Kafka.scala:82) at kafka.Kafka.main(Kafka.scala) опять
Для инфо - помог как ни странно docker-compose restart, хотя до этого down и up ничего не давали
ага, надо задампить стейт зукипера и задампить все данные кафки
Если overall lag у консюмеров ноль, может не париться с переносом. Погасить всех продюсеров, убедиться что консумеры все прочитали (overall lag ноль) и смело гасить старый ,поднять новый и пустить всех дружно на новый?
Мне нужно создать очередь по отправки писем Источником данных будет Postgres, продьюсером будет сервис слушающий нотификации из Pg Пока что-то не упало - все счастливы!) Но вот если упал продьюсер при поднятии его могу ли я в кафке узнать id последнего помещенного в очередь сообщения чтобы вычитать из Pg все новые которые появились во время падения продьюсера?
Посмотри на Kafka Connect. Там такое можно реализовать.
Скажите, а какие вы docker image'ы используете например что бы поднять schema registry? У меня следующий usecase, есть aws ECS работающий через Fargate (амазоновский аналог docker swarm, главное приемущество - не нужен control plane). Хочу запустить там сервис с двумя schema registry. Есть ли готовый docker image для этого? Я куда не зайду, там какие то комбайны которые вместе с этим ещё все остальные плюшки от confluent запихнули. Или лучше свой собрать и не париться?
Скажите, а какие вы docker image'ы используете например что бы поднять schema registry? У меня следующий usecase, есть aws ECS работающий через Fargate (амазоновский аналог docker swarm, главное приемущество - не нужен control plane). Хочу запустить там сервис с двумя schema registry. Есть ли готовый docker image для этого? Я куда не зайду, там какие то комбайны которые вместе с этим ещё все остальные плюшки от confluent запихнули. Или лучше свой собрать и не париться?
А какие минимальные требования для такого сервиса как schema registry? Просто в Fargate есть вкусные варианты с четвертинкой CPU и пол гига памяти за инстанс, в итоге около $2.5 в месяц машинка выйдет если через спот инстансы делать.
А какие минимальные требования для такого сервиса как schema registry? Просто в Fargate есть вкусные варианты с четвертинкой CPU и пол гига памяти за инстанс, в итоге около $2.5 в месяц машинка выйдет если через спот инстансы делать.